Output d75ec3fa48dcc817cb70b126ef1fb08988a1af958b097a32a9c3ae274bc22417:6

value
1972467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c44e8bd92a34ddad72a643ae2d07463a495db1 OP_EQUAL
address
3NYd9vCwm2c4iZ3MKMcejafYhfY51u6TJ7
transaction
d75ec3fa48dcc817cb70b126ef1fb08988a1af958b097a32a9c3ae274bc22417
spent
true